Understanding Web Workers
Web Workers are browser threads executing JavaScript outside the main UI thread. This prevents UI freezes during complex calculations by offloading tasks (data processing, image manipulation, WebSocket communication) to separate threads.
Key Point: Despite their introduction with HTML5, Web Workers remain a surprisingly underutilized performance enhancement tool.
Why Integrate Web Workers into Your React Projects?
React, being primarily a UI library, can suffer performance hits from heavy computations that block the main thread. Web Workers offer solutions by:
- Preventing UI Blocking: Offload computationally expensive tasks.
- Enhancing Responsiveness: Maintain smooth user interactions.
- Improving Performance: Utilize multi-threading for concurrent task processing.
Typical Use Cases:
- Data-intensive operations (sorting, filtering large datasets).
- Image processing (resizing, compression).
- Real-time analytics and simulations.
Implementing Web Workers in a React Application
Let's illustrate a simple example: offloading a demanding calculation to a Web Worker.
1. Dependency Installation
To incorporate Web Workers into your React project, install the worker-loader
package:
npm install worker-loader --save-dev
2. Creating the Worker File
Create heavyTask.worker.js
within your src
folder:
// src/heavyTask.worker.js self.onmessage = function(e) { const result = performHeavyTask(e.data); self.postMessage(result); }; function performHeavyTask(data) { // Simulate a CPU-intensive task let sum = 0; for (let i = 0; i < data; i++) { sum += i; } return sum; }
3. Utilizing the Worker in a React Component
In your component, initialize and manage the Web Worker:
import React, { useState } from 'react'; import Worker from './heavyTask.worker'; export default function App() { const [result, setResult] = useState(null); const handleHeavyTask = () => { const worker = new Worker(); worker.postMessage(100000000); worker.onmessage = (e) => { setResult(e.data); worker.terminate(); }; }; return ( <div> <h1>React with Web Workers</h1> <button onClick={handleHeavyTask}>Start Heavy Task</button> {result && <p>Result: {result}</p>} </div> ); }

Advanced Web Worker Libraries for React
For larger projects, consider these tools for simplified Web Worker integration:
- Comlink: Simplifies Web Worker usage.
- Greenlet: Lightweight library for isolated task execution.
- Workerize: Automates module conversion to Web Workers.
